Wind power is the conversion of wind energy into useful forms of energy through wind turbines, windmills, and sails. It is a renewable source of energy. For homeowners with at least half an acre of land in a windy area, a wind turbine could provide a reliable source of energy. Building a small wind turbine costs around $1,500-2,000 while constructing an entire wind farm costs $1.3-1.7 million.
